DIMINUTIVE DIRECTION
Architectural practice Studio Hallett Ike’s ER Residence started as a small but well-proportioned one-bedroom flat in a Victorian terraced house. But thanks to clever design, the space was opened up into a two-bedroom apartment. ‘The new dining area, above, provides an immediate visual link to the garden,’ says co-founder Madeleine Ike. ‘We kept the material palette simple, using raw and natural materials. Stained Douglas Fir joinery forms a bespoke dining bench that extends from the kitchen. We also designed the dining table, which is made from blackened steel.’ Keeping the overarching palette warm, muted and minimal throughout helps to make the whole flat feel cohesive.
